Richard Gomez slammed online.
RICHARD GOMEZ – The actor turned Ormoc City Mayor Richard Gomez gets hit by the netizens online after sharing a fake news on a certain social media platform.
Richard Gomez is an actor, athlete, and a model before turning to a politician.
And lately, his post on Twitter has been put on fire as he got lambasted by the netizens because it was reportedly a fake news.

The Tweet has indicated, “Queen Elizabeth: ‘Who Who Would Have Thought That One Day Philippines Will Get A Brave man Like Duterte?'”
Accordingly, it was from British Broadcasting Corporation (BBC) but has been found out that it was taken from a fake news website britana.altervista.org.
Thus, this has then garnered different reactions and comments from the netizens considering that Richard is a public figure and a Mayor for that matter.
